Locally here in North Carolina the the local weather mets tonight have low confidence in the official forecasts.  The official forecast is based on her intensifying.

Another great site to look at is the Navy Site as it's "cone" and area of concern shows more possibilities and areas of concern to worry on... 

Many of their models do show she becomes a Hurricane. Neat trick if she can do it, right now as I head to bed... I can't figure out how she is going to make it through tomorrow. She'll probably prove me wrong.

Again.......................the forecast for western movement was based on a strengthening Debby. If she doesn't strengthen soon and wrap the convection around her... all bets are off on what she does down the road.

Note the discussion out of the NHC at 11 leaves the door open to make changes in the forecast downt the road.
